Firewall

如果在 CentOS7 上執行,如何禁用所有防火牆規則和 SElinux

  • January 4, 2017

我嘗試將 CentOS 7.3 上的 NIS 伺服器和 raspbian 8.0 上的 NIS 客戶端連接在一起。

我的問題是 raspbian 不想綁定伺服器。

journalctl伺服器以下條目:

raspberrypi nis[708]: Starting NIS services: ypbindbinding to YP server...........................................failed (backgrounded).

如果我將 raspbian 配置為 NIS 伺服器和 NIS 客戶端,ypwhich 命令帶來了很好的結果,它顯示了它自己的主機名(raspberrypi),並且我上面提到的日誌條目不存在。當我僅更改回 NIS 客戶端模式並設置配置以在 CentOS 7 上查看伺服器時,ypwhich 說域只是未連接。

在閱讀了幾個方法之後,我發現有人建議防火牆和 SELINUX 規則也應該檢查。

我沒有這樣做的經驗。

有人可以給出命令如何禁用針對 NIS 服務的防火牆和/或 SELINUX 規則嗎?

嘗試使用此命令

setenforce 0

重啟 ybind 服務

service ypbind stop
service ypbind start

如果它不起作用,則 NIS 伺服器上的防火牆將阻止來自 NIS 客戶端的所有連接。你可以停止它使用

systemctl disable firewalld

禁用它或

systemctl stop firewalld

阻止它

您可以使用以下命令檢查 firewalld 的狀態:

systemctl status firewalld

引用自:https://unix.stackexchange.com/questions/334715